From dc23ee0c7a16becf726f292e3757524404b8b1ba Mon Sep 17 00:00:00 2001
From: Adrien Beraud <adrien.beraud@savoirfairelinux.com>
Date: Fri, 24 Mar 2017 03:51:43 +0100
Subject: [PATCH] docker: update dependencies

---
 docker/DockerfileDeps     | 10 ++--------
 docker/DockerfileDepsLlvm | 12 +++---------
 2 files changed, 5 insertions(+), 17 deletions(-)

diff --git a/docker/DockerfileDeps b/docker/DockerfileDeps
index 19abd98b..ed0f5582 100644
--- a/docker/DockerfileDeps
+++ b/docker/DockerfileDeps
@@ -1,9 +1,3 @@
-FROM ubuntu:16.04
+FROM ubuntu:17.04
 MAINTAINER Adrien Béraud <adrien.beraud@savoirfairelinux.com>
-RUN apt-get update && apt-get install -y build-essential cmake git wget libncurses5-dev libreadline-dev nettle-dev libgnutls-dev cython3 python3-dev python3-setuptools && apt-get clean
-RUN wget https://github.com/msgpack/msgpack-c/releases/download/cpp-2.0.0/msgpack-2.0.0.tar.gz \
-	&& tar -xzf msgpack-2.0.0.tar.gz \
-	&& cd msgpack-2.0.0 && mkdir build && cd build \
-	&& cmake -DMSGPACK_CXX11=ON -DMSGPACK_BUILD_EXAMPLES=OFF -DCMAKE_INSTALL_PREFIX=/usr .. \
-	&& make -j8 && make install \
-	&& cd ../.. && rm -rf msgpack-2.0.0 msgpack-2.0.0.tar.gz
+RUN apt-get update && apt-get install -y build-essential cmake git wget libncurses5-dev libreadline-dev nettle-dev libgnutls28-dev libuv1-dev libmsgpack-dev libargon2-0-dev cython3 python3-dev python3-setuptools && apt-get clean
\ No newline at end of file
diff --git a/docker/DockerfileDepsLlvm b/docker/DockerfileDepsLlvm
index 418f9945..1e551c63 100644
--- a/docker/DockerfileDepsLlvm
+++ b/docker/DockerfileDepsLlvm
@@ -1,13 +1,7 @@
-FROM ubuntu:16.04
+FROM ubuntu:17.04
 MAINTAINER Adrien Béraud <adrien.beraud@savoirfairelinux.com>
 RUN apt-get update \
-	&& apt-get install -y llvm llvm-dev clang make cmake git wget libncurses5-dev libreadline-dev nettle-dev libgnutls-dev cython3 python3-dev python3-setuptools \
+	&& apt-get install -y llvm llvm-dev clang make cmake git wget libncurses5-dev libreadline-dev nettle-dev libgnutls28-dev libuv1-dev libargon2-0-dev cython3 python3-dev python3-setuptools \
 	&& apt-get remove -y gcc g++ && apt-get autoremove -y && apt-get clean
 ENV CC cc
-ENV CXX c++
-RUN wget https://github.com/msgpack/msgpack-c/releases/download/cpp-2.0.0/msgpack-2.0.0.tar.gz \
-	&& tar -xzf msgpack-2.0.0.tar.gz \
-	&& cd msgpack-2.0.0 && mkdir build && cd build \
-	&& cmake -DMSGPACK_CXX11=ON -DMSGPACK_BUILD_EXAMPLES=OFF -DCMAKE_INSTALL_PREFIX=/usr .. \
-	&& make -j8 && make install \
-	&& cd ../.. && rm -rf msgpack-2.0.0 msgpack-2.0.0.tar.gz
+ENV CXX c++
\ No newline at end of file
-- 
GitLab